Update all .py source files by
$ pyupgrade --py3-only $(git ls-files | grep ".py$")
to modernize the code according to Python 3 syntaxes.
pep8 errors are fixed by
$ autopep8 --select=E127,E128,E501 --max-line-length 79 -r \
--in-place oslo_log
Also add the pyupgrade hook to pre-commit to avoid merging additional
Python 2 syntaxes.
